The Student Occupational Therapy Association (SOTA) is an organization designed to promote the knowledge and interest in the field of occupational therapy and stimulate the professional growth of students through extracurricular activities. We focus on promoting the objectives of the American Occupational Therapy Association (AOTA) and the North Carolina Occupational Therapy Association (NCOTA).
SOTA is divided into an education, social, fundraising, and service committee designed to decentralize the organization from the executive board and include the members in forming ideas and activities for the organization to involve itself within the community. The education committee is responsible for coordinating educational opportunities which go beyond classroom knowledge to offer to SOTA members. The fundraising committee is responsible for planning and organizing events to raise funding for the organization which enables us to provide member benefits, cover necessary expenses, and support endeavors of the organization. Social committee is responsible for planning and hosting formal and informal social events designed to foster inter-class socialization. Service committee is responsible for arranging individual and group service opportunities for the good of the university, the community and the profession. These committees report back to the executive board and information is dispersed to the members during a monthly meeting. The organization of committees and executive board allows SOTA to complete many accomplishments throughout the year.
